The 20th anniversary celebration of Mariah Carey‘s The Emancipation of Mimi album continues. The singer has released a stripped-back video featuring performances of several hits from the album. Courtesy of Maxwell Maxwell is already setting up for Valentine’s Day 2026 with the announcement of his third annual Urban Hang Suite Cruise. Set for Feb. 7 to Feb. 12, the five-day cruise will set sail from Miami, stopping in Great Stirrup Cay in the Bahamas and then its final destination, Puerto Plata, Dominican Republic. […]
